Tridonic Utilizes Smart Lighting System to Regulate Artificial Lights with Natural Light

The new headquarters of this designer luminaire manufacturers has a floor area of around 2500 square metres and accommodates a large showroom and generous meeting rooms and offices in addition to storerooms and social areas. Production facilities, warehousing, the dispatch centre, laboratories and workshops are also located at the new site. The lighting in the entire building is state of the-art with regard to technology, visual comfort and energy efficiency. Long-life LED light sources are used together with the connecDIM light management system with which the artificial lighting is regulated according to the amount of available daylight, creating the ideal conditions with optimum energy efficiency based on demand.
